    /**
     * Process a "start" event for this Context - in background
     */
    private synchronized void start() {
        // Called from StandardContext.start()

        if (log.isDebugEnabled())
            log.debug(sm.getString("contextConfig.start"));
        context.setConfigured(false);
        ok = true;

        // Set properties based on DefaultContext
        Container container = context.getParent();
        if( !context.getOverride() ) {
            if( container instanceof Host ) {
                ((Host)container).importDefaultContext(context);
                xmlValidation = ((Host)container).getXmlValidation();
                xmlNamespaceAware = ((Host)container).getXmlNamespaceAware();

                container = container.getParent();
            }
            if( container instanceof Engine ) {
                ((Engine)container).importDefaultContext(context);
            }
        }

        // Process the default and application web.xml files
        defaultConfig();
        applicationConfig();
        if (ok) {
            validateSecurityRoles();
        }

        // Configure an authenticator if we need one
        if (ok)
            authenticatorConfig();

        // Configure a manager
        if (ok)
            managerConfig();

        // Dump the contents of this pipeline if requested
        if ((log.isDebugEnabled()) && (context instanceof ContainerBase)) {
            log.debug("Pipline Configuration:");
            Pipeline pipeline = ((ContainerBase) context).getPipeline();
            Valve valves[] = null;
            if (pipeline != null)
                valves = pipeline.getValves();
            if (valves != null) {
                for (int i = 0; i < valves.length; i++) {
                    log.debug("  " + valves[i].getInfo());
                }
            }
            log.debug("======================");
        }

        // Make our application available if no problems were encountered
        if (ok)
            context.setConfigured(true);
        else {
            log.error(sm.getString("contextConfig.unavailable"));
            context.setConfigured(false);
        }

    }

    /**
     * Validate the usage of security role names in the web application
     * deployment descriptor.  If any problems are found, issue warning
     * messages (for backwards compatibility) and add the missing roles.
     * (To make these problems fatal instead, simply set the <code>ok</code>
     * instance variable to <code>false</code> as well).
     */
    private void validateSecurityRoles() {

        // Check role names used in <security-constraint> elements
        SecurityConstraint constraints[] = context.findConstraints();
        for (int i = 0; i < constraints.length; i++) {
            String roles[] = constraints[i].findAuthRoles();
            for (int j = 0; j < roles.length; j++) {
                if (!"*".equals(roles[j]) &&
                    !context.findSecurityRole(roles[j])) {
                    log.info(sm.getString("contextConfig.role.auth", roles[j]));
                    context.addSecurityRole(roles[j]);
                }
            }
        }

        // Check role names used in <servlet> elements
        Container wrappers[] = context.findChildren();
        for (int i = 0; i < wrappers.length; i++) {
            Wrapper wrapper = (Wrapper) wrappers[i];
            String runAs = wrapper.getRunAs();
            if ((runAs != null) && !context.findSecurityRole(runAs)) {
                log.info(sm.getString("contextConfig.role.runas", runAs));
                context.addSecurityRole(runAs);
            }
            String names[] = wrapper.findSecurityReferences();
            for (int j = 0; j < names.length; j++) {
                String link = wrapper.findSecurityReference(names[j]);
                if ((link != null) && !context.findSecurityRole(link)) {
                    log.info(sm.getString("contextConfig.role.link", link));
                    context.addSecurityRole(link);
                }
            }
        }

    }
